Vote for your sports personality of the year


ANOTHER year of fantastic sporting achievements is drawing to a close and it is time for our readers to cast their online votes to crown the Bromsgrove and Droitwich Advertiser’s Sports Personality of the Year 2009.

Over the last few weeks, we invited your nominations to help us select our final shortlist of five local sports personalities.

The deadline for nominations has now closed and after much deliberation, our five candidates have been chosen.

Ryland Netball club coach Sheila Perks won many accolades this year, not least the MBE for her services to the sport.

The 79-year-old also won the BBC Midlands Today Unsung Hero award and narrowly missed out on the national title.

Athlete Helen Russell finished third in the World Duathlon championships in the USA and has been selected to represent Great Britain at the 2010 European Triathlon Championships.

Bromsgrove Rovers president and former chairman Charlie Poole has been honoured by the Southern League and the Worcestershire County FA for his services to the club and the sport.

Bromsgrove RFC coach Ross Baxter has taken the Boars to their highest ever league position in National Three (Midlands).

And finally, last year’s winner Jessica Varnish has enjoyed another outstanding year of cycling around the world and will represent Great Britain in the World Championships next year.
